Writer(s): Chauncey A. Hollis, Kimberly Krysiuk, Thomas Lee Brown, Ariana Grande, Brian Malik Baptiste
This song is allegedly about the break-up with Ariana Grande's former boyfriend Mac Miller. Grande wrote on Twitter that she penned "Better Off" a long time ago, although she broke up with Miller only in May 2018.
"I'd rather just watch you smoke and drink" is probably a reference to Mac Miller struggles with weed and alcohol which was one of their break-up reasons.
The original instrumentation was made by Chauncey "Hit-Boy" Hollis, Jr, according to co-producer Tommy "TBHits" Brown. He explained Billboard that Ariana Grande asked him to make some improvements to Hit-Boy's tune. TBHits changed it a bit, mainly by minimalizing it in order Grande's vocals to be heard more clearly rather than the beat.
Ariana Grande hesitated to add this song to the album because the song is quite honest, but then she decided otherwise because, according to her Twitter post, the song is so beautiful and was one of her favourites.
